Steven MacLean is free to play against Hibs tomorrow night despite being hit with a two match SFA ban for his assault on Eboue Kouassi.

The Hearts striker can appeal against the decision by the Compliance Officer on Thursday, if the charge is upheld he will miss Saturday’s match against Celtic and the home clash with Kilmarnock.

MacLean, who was already on a yellow card, was seen by television viewers making a grab for Kouassi.

Willie Collum spoke to both players but decided against taking any further action but MacLean has now been hit with a Brutality charge.

With Steven Naismith out for six to eight weeks the loss of MacLean against Celtic will be a major blow to Craig Levein’s plans for Saturday’s match.

If Willie Collum had decided to send MacLean off at Murrayfield he would have been suspended for one Betfred Cup tie next season.
